At Culinary Dropout, American comfort food tradition is thrown out the window for more innovation and creativity. For example as starters, the BBQ Pork Belly Nachos and Prosciutto Deviled Eggs followed by 36-Hour Pork Ribs as an entree all reveal something familiar, yet new at the same time. The drink menu is just as creative, especially the Two-Handed Shandies section; the 'After-school Special' made with raspberry tea infused tequila, ginger agave, lime and Modelo beer is phenomenal.
